The Challenges of Decentralized Data

In today’s digital landscape, businesses generate vast amounts of data from a multitude of sources—everything from customer interactions and sales transactions to supply chain metrics and marketing analytics. However, when this data is scattered across various systems, platforms, and departments, it can create a host of challenges that impede a company’s ability to operate efficiently and effectively. Here are some of the key issues associated with decentralized data:

Data Fragmentation

When data is stored in multiple locations—whether in different software applications, databases, or even physical spreadsheets—it becomes fragmented. This fragmentation can lead to significant inefficiencies. For example, employees may waste valuable time searching for the right information, or worse, they might make decisions based on incomplete or outdated data. According to a report by IDC, data professionals spend up to 30% of their time searching for data, which translates to lost productivity and slower decision-making.

Security Risks

Decentralized data is inherently more vulnerable to security breaches. Each system where data is stored represents a potential entry point for cyber threats. Additionally, inconsistent security measures across different platforms can lead to gaps in data protection. The complexity of managing data security across multiple systems also increases the risk of non-compliance with regulations like GDPR, which can result in hefty fines and damage to a company’s reputation​.

Operational Inefficiencies

When data is decentralized, it can be challenging to maintain consistency and accuracy across the organization. Discrepancies between data sets can occur, leading to conflicting reports and analysis. This lack of a single source of truth makes it difficult for businesses to operate efficiently. For instance, marketing, sales, and customer service teams might all be working with different versions of customer data, leading to disjointed efforts and missed opportunities. Moreover, maintaining multiple systems often requires more IT resources, increasing operational costs.

These challenges highlight the critical need for a centralized approach to data management. By consolidating data into one place, businesses can overcome these obstacles, paving the way for more streamlined operations, enhanced security, and better decision-making.

The Benefits of Data Centralization

As businesses grapple with the challenges of decentralized data, the need for a more cohesive and streamlined approach becomes clear. Data centralization offers a powerful solution by bringing all your information into a single, unified system. This section will explore the key benefits of centralizing your data and how it can transform your business operations.

Streamlining Operations

When all your data is centralized, it becomes significantly easier for teams across the organization to access the information they need, when they need it. Whether it’s sales, marketing, customer service, or finance, every department benefits from having a single source of truth. This unified access eliminates the time wasted on searching for data across multiple systems and ensures that everyone is working with the same accurate and up-to-date information.

Centralized data also supports more efficient workflows and collaboration. For example, marketing teams can align their campaigns more closely with sales efforts, using real-time data to target the right audiences at the right time. Similarly, customer service teams can provide more personalized and informed support, enhancing customer satisfaction and loyalty.

Enhancing Security

One of the most critical advantages of data centralization is the enhanced security it provides. By consolidating data into one secure location, businesses can implement consistent security protocols across all their data assets. This not only protects sensitive information from breaches but also simplifies the management of security measures, reducing the risk of human error or oversight.

Moreover, centralized data allows for more robust monitoring and control. Businesses can quickly identify and respond to potential security threats, ensuring compliance with regulations and safeguarding their reputation. Centralization also facilitates the implementation of advanced security technologies, such as encryption and multi-factor authentication, which further protect against unauthorized access.

Scaling Efficiently

As businesses grow, so does the volume and complexity of their data. A decentralized approach can quickly become unsustainable, leading to bottlenecks and inefficiencies. Data centralization, however, offers a scalable solution that can evolve with your business needs.

With a centralized data system, businesses can easily integrate new data sources and expand their operations without overhauling their entire infrastructure. This scalability is particularly important in today’s fast-paced digital environment, where businesses must be agile and adaptable to stay competitive. Additionally, centralized data supports more sophisticated analytics and reporting, enabling businesses to uncover insights and drive innovation.

By embracing data centralization, businesses can streamline their operations, enhance security, and scale efficiently, positioning themselves for long-term success in an increasingly data-driven world.
